Why are the current changes taking place within the current teachers union (ie..Student drop out rates, low test scores...etc...)?

To begin, the problem of educational inequality has been a conundrum plaguing American society for decades. How is it that our international counterparts abroad are educating their children in grades K-12 better than America, yet we have the best Universities in the world? Extensive tests reveal that in many subjects (particularly math) many Asian students are outperforming their American equivalents (1). This is in part due to the fact that Asian countries are collectivistic in nature. The community at large has a vested stake in the education of its younger children. As a result, the community helps in both education and corrective action. America is individualistic however. In many instances, we simply look out for our own constituents irrespective of how that action might affect others. This concept can be applied to American education as we often only care about our own children without regard to how the ineptitude of other children will affect the community as a whole. For example, there is a direct correlation to educations and levels of income and incarceration. In fact, the spread of many of the worlds deadliest viruses are correlated to low education levels. In particular African-American and Latin Americans bare the brunt of our broken education system. Not only do these two races have the highest high school drop out rates, they also have the highest prevalence of incarceration rates (2). In America's individualistic society, many individuals are simply content with putting individuals in jail as oppose to helping educate them as a community for example. This is why in many within the teachers union is evoking change with the emphasis that is placed on particular aspects of education. The teachers union realizes how profound an impact a broken education system can have on the communities in America. Changes are taking place in order to keep America more competitive in regards to its students and educational facilities. This, in turn, will benefit society as these individuals will contribute innovations, products, and services all designed to benefit American constituents. If change is not evoked, America can potentially lose its distinction as the most powerful economy in the world. Further, America could become susceptible to the influence of foreign countries who have better trained individuals and potentially more economic power. By circumventing and attempting to abate the negative trends that current occur in American society; the teachers union is preserving the essence of what makes America such a powerful nation.
